How to Prepare for Technical InterviewsInterview Preparation

How to Prepare for Technical Interviews

A practical preparation loop for coding, projects, and behavioral rounds.

Build a weekly preparation loop

Spend time on fundamentals, coding practice, project revision, and mock answers every week. Interviews usually test clarity as much as memory.

Revise your own projects deeply

Prepare architecture, database design, API flow, challenges, and tradeoffs for each project. Many candidates lose marks because they cannot explain their own work.

Practice aloud

Speak answers in a structured way: definition, example, tradeoff, and production use. This helps you sound confident without memorizing long scripts.

Track weak areas

After every mock interview, write down topics you could not explain clearly. Fix those gaps before adding new topics.

Ready to improve your application?

Use AI Career Hub tools to turn this guide into a resume, cover letter, interview answer, or salary email you can edit and use.

Explore Tools